Just finished this one for Last Wednesday Book Club. It was slow to start and I honestly didn't plan on enjoying it that much. The main character isn't too likable and I get annoyed by whiny rich white narrators. HOWEVER. The context of this writing - a way for an author to talk about her own horrendous (and NOT uncommon) experience of rape, and the slut shaming and disbelief she encountered afterward - made it a compelling read. There are some twists and surprises, and I found myself turning the pages late into the night. Read this not necessarily for brilliant writing, but for a glimpse into the coping mechanisms that can come from tragedy.
